Get a Free Vending Machine Quote!

Random Listing

Penshurst Rd

Thornton Heath, Surrey

167 Edge Lane, Droylsden

Manchester, Greater Manchester

65 Mayfield Avenue

Thornton-Cleveleys, Lancashire

175 Glen Road, Oadby

Leicester, Leicestershire

Unit 9 Trafford Road

Reading, Berkshire